There are several ways to advertise on Amazon. You can use Sponsored Products to promote your products, Sponsored Brands to promote your registered brand, and Stores to promote your own Amazon Store. You can also use Sponsored Display to reach buyers on external sites. Of course, all these forms of advertising are not free, but subject to a fee. When you receive a invoice for advertising on Amazon
With Amazon advertising, you only have to pay if your ad is clicked. This is called the cost-per-click principle. Consequently, before you place your ads, you need to determine what your limit is. When this click limit is reached, you will be billed for your ads. Moreover, you have to expect a settlement when you reach the limit of one euro for the first time. Furthermore, this is the case if you exceed your credit limit or if a payment from the previous month is due. Furthermore, there is a special rule for Sponsored Display. For these ads, it is not the clicks but the impressions that are counted. Accordingly, you have to pay for a single impression.
